Frequently Asked Questions about Northwest Chicago

How much are Studio apartments in Northwest Chicago?

There are currently 3,198 Studio Apartments in Northwest Chicago with rent ranges from $825 to $3,069 with an average price of $1,527.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Northwest Chicago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Northwest Chicago ranges from $650 to $15,732 with an average monthly rent of $2,008.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Northwest Chicago c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Northwest Chicago range from $1,100 to $11,009.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,546.

How expensive are Northwest Chicago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 2,047 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Northwest Chicago on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$755 to $16,998 - averaging $3,150 for the location.
